Corey Taylor is back with his second solo album, "CMF2." Alongside this release, he's dropped a new music video for his latest single, "We Are The Rest." The video was crafted with the expertise of director Dale "Rage" Resteghini, known for his work with bands like Hatebreed and Trivium, and was filmed in the Mojave Desert.
Now that the album is available, you have the opportunity to decide for yourself if it lives up to Taylor's bold claim of being "the best rock album of this year, and the next."
The frontman of Slipknot and Stone Sour is currently on tour in support of the album, with a series of shows scheduled for the remainder of the year:
